Pregnancy and the Immune System

From the implantation of a fertilised egg to the delivery of a healthy baby, the maternal immune system has a major impact on the survival and development of the foetus. For successful pregnancy, the mother's immune system has to tolerate the immunologically foreign foetus, making the maternal environment potentially immunologically hostile.

The inability of a healthy woman to get pregnant or to suffer recurrent miscarriage has a number of causes, including chromosomal/genetic abnormalities, uterine problems and endometrial infection. When these have been excluded, exaggerated maternal immune activity is considered of prime importance. This exaggerated activity is apparent in several cells associated with the immune system. For instance, when the maternal immune system is overly active, NK and T cells are implicated or, in the case of anti-phospholipid antibody syndrome, B cells producing antibodies are involved.

Checking for increased or abnormal activity of these cells and the exclusion of autoimmunity (an immune response against the body's own tissues and foetus) allows timely pharmacological intervention that is critical for reproductive success.

Tests available for patients

Besides the NK cell tests (NK activation and cytotoxicity) we also offer a range of other tests analysing cells and antibodies implicated in infertility. These include:

  • Tests to compare the suppressive effects of steroid, IVIg and intralipid on NK cell killing
  • Th1/Th2 cytokine assay
  • Anti Nuclear Antibody and subsequent testing for ENA and DNA antibodies if required
  • Anti Thyroid Peroxidase Antibody
  • Anti Cardiolipin Antibody (Both IgG and IgM type antibodies)
  • Lymphocyte Subsets

We can also screen for mutations associated with abnormal coagulation systems which may have an affect on pregnancy.

  • Factor V Leiden Mutation
  • Prothrombin Gene Mutation

We are currently working on developing an assay to measure Treg and Th17 cell levels.

Recognising the need for an NK cell test

Your fertility specialist will be able to assess which tests are likely to be helpful in the management of your particular clinical problem.

The tests allow your fertility specialist to see if your NK cells are overly aggressive towards your embryo. Further testing can also assess which of the currently available therapies are best able to reduce the activity of these cells and thus may lead to improved pregnancy outcomes.

It should be noted that not all these tests are recommended by the Human Fertilisation and Embryology Authority (HFEA), the Royal College of Obstetricians and Gynaecologists (RCOG) or the American Society of Reproductive Medicine (ASRM) as the research community is divided in the interpretation of the data. With more research being required in the field of reproductive immunology, the tests offered are still considered research tests by some and you should be aware of this.

Supporting evidence for reproductive immunology testing

Research published by RIC in many of the leading fertility journals has shown that the absolute numbers of NK cells have no influence on the outcome of pregnancy following IVF. However, we and others have published results showing that abnormally high levels of activated (CD69+) NK cells or increased NK cell killing is associated with a reduced rate of successful pregnancy following IVF.

In addition to demonstrating the effects of NK cells on fertility, we have also shown that certain changes in T cell subsets are more frequent in those with recurrent failed IVF. Furthermore, research has shown that specific drugs can reduce unhelpful anti-fertility NK cell activity. These findings have been confirmed by other centres around the world.

GP Blood Sampling

Your local GP or nurse can also take the blood sample. However, it is critical for the sample to get to us within 8 hours. Any delay beyond 8 hours affects the accuracy of the results owing to increased cell death. Please click here for blood test request and consent form. This then needs to be signed by both you and your Doctor. Both the form and sample should then be sent immediately to our laboratory for testing. A courier may be required for the transportation.
